Joel Kelsey

Legislative Director, Free Press

Joel Kelsey is the legislative director of Free Press, a non-partisan non-profit organization fighting to protect Internet freedom and to reform the media. Joel designs and coordinates the organization’s legislative agenda, and represents Free Press before Congress, the Federal Communications Commission and in meetings with senior White House officials. He is a frequent guest on national television and radio news, and often quoted in the New York Times, the Washington Post and the Wall Street Journal. Before joining Free Press, Joel was a policy analyst of federal and international affairs for Consumers Union, the nonprofit publisher of Consumer Reports, where he managed the organization’s advocacy efforts on cable, wireless, telephone and Internet policy. Before joining Consumers Union, Joel served as the New York City outreach director and later statewide campaigns coordinator for the New York Public Interest Research Group.
